Analyze V-22 Aircraft / Weapon System engineering data and operational support criteria to define customer support facilities infrastructure and related system site activation requirements. Research commercial and Government standards and codes to ensure compatibility with defined system support requirements. Develop comprehensive documentation to detail weapon system support facilities, equipment, and related resources requirements. Produce Aircraft / Weapon System Facilities Requirements Documents for Typical Shorebased and Shipboard Sites. Participate in domestic and foreign Site Surveys to evaluate customer site facilities and supporting infrastructure compatibility to support system site activation. Prepare Site Evaluation Reports to document analysis of support facilities and related resources, define deficiencies and identify corrective actions, and provide recommendations for new or modified facilities resources. Provide on-site support to validate and verify installation utilities interface. Participate in Site Activation and Technical Coordination Meetings. Develop Site Activation Plans and provide technical coordination to ensure customer support facilities, equipment, and related required resources are adequate to support Aircraft / Weapon System site activation Beneficial Occupancy Date.

Technical


Aircraft Maintenance
Complete knowledge of customer aircraft maintenance processes, policies, culture, and standard practices (e.g., return to service, normal duties/responsibilities, time constraints, available resources) in order to effectively represent the customer within the company.

Architecture Engr & Constr
Complete knowledge of construction methods, sequencing, and practices related to civil/structural systems, equipment, and components. Understanding of Building codes, Department of Defense (DOD) specs, and Fire Protection Association/National Electrical Code (NEC) to ensure requirements.

Electrical Engr & Constr
Complete knowledge of electrical engineering theories (e.g., Kirchoff's Law, Ohm's Law, lighting, power factor, control theory), formula selection (e.g., room cavity ratios, short-circuit, voltage drop, motor counts, capacitor, harmonic correction, load calculations), and methods (e.g., relay coordination, Root Cause Analysis), and National Electrical Code (NEC) as they apply to buildings and equipment.
